A lot of them are Ole TVs, but LGS mainstream, its best seller. And my favorite last year was the C1. Its successor is the C2. You can see it here in a 65 inch size. Now the new addition of the C2 compared to the C1 has LGS Evo panel not only started by telling you that that Evo panel LG says it's brighter, but when I tested the G one last [00:01:00] year, that has the same panel, it really wasn't that much of an image quality improvement that said the C1 was an excellent television.
Speaker 1: I think the C2 is gonna be right there among the best TVs of the year. New for 2022. It does have a 42 inch size, which is again, the smallest O led TV. You're gonna find on the market horse. There's a 48 55, this 65, a 77 and even an 83 inch size. So massive range of sizes in the C1 series. They've improved their video processing. It's got [00:01:30] a new gen five alpha nine processor. They say that improves HDR performance and it uses AI and natural learning algorithms to do that. So LG also improved gaming for 2022, the 2021 C one was my favorite gaming TV on the market. The C2 looks to be even better. There's the game optimizer mode that I really like last year. LG is adding a sports mode as well as a dark mode for when you're playing in a dark room and you experience eye fatigue.
Speaker 1: So it's gonna reduce brightness and kick in a blue light filter. Of course it [00:02:00] has full HTMI 2.1 inputs, including 4k hundred of 20 Hertz and VRR on all four inputs. So that's a feature not found on a lot of its competitors. Couple other improvements this year, O TVs are incredibly thin, but LG says that it's improved its manufacturing with a new carbon fiber material to make the C2 about 47% lighter than the current generation model, which would improve, especially on those larger screen sizes. Now here we see L G's web OS smart TV system for 2022. It's very similar to last year. I don't love [00:02:30] all the space taken up by these promo things, but I guess that's what everybody's doing now. You can kind of see 'em scrolling really easily with the, uh, remote here. It's got the same kind of movement on the cursor, but new for 2022, you can actually create user profiles.
Speaker 1: So you can go in and rename certain profiles according to family members and things like that. And it'll repopulate different areas. You can add a kid's profile, for example, to only show, uh, the movies and TV shows that work for children. So that's a new feature this [00:03:00] year, another new feature that we're not gonna be able to see here. LG says you can actually get two LG TVs and have one put in another part of the house and they'll communicate via wifi. So you could plug in, for example, a cable box into one TV and watch that cable box on the other TV completely wirelessly. So that's a pretty cool feature, but again, and it requires a second 2022 LGTV. So O led TVs have spectacular picture quality and that's because they can produce perfect black levels and also get really bright. The thing is they can't get as bright as [00:03:30] some of the competing LCD based TVs out there.
Speaker 1: LG says new for 2022, they're addressing that issue in the G2 series. Now this is the gallery series, step up models compared to the C2. We were just talking about the real difference from my opinion, at least, is that they do have an improved Evo panel. So LG says that in addition to processing, there's a new physical component to the panel. That'll improve heat dissipation. The idea is to be able to get the whites and the brighter parts of the image evil and brighter [00:04:00] than they were before. So with that new Evo panel, LG G two can get 20% brighter. They're saying, and of course we'll measure that when we review it, but that's a pretty bold claim and could allow OED picture quality to be even better. So another improvement on the G2 is it's gallery design. That means the panel can hug the wall.
Speaker 1: There's no bulge sticking out in the back. It can be completely flat against the wall, even thinner than it was last year. And yes, LG added a larger size to the G2 as well. There's a 97 inch model. Now [00:04:30] we don't know how much it's gonna cost, probably more than 10 grand, but it is the largest O lid TV yet. And again, it's in a 4k resolution. 97 inches should be pretty tremendous, but again, reserves only for the richest rich. So let's say the G2 is too rich for your blood, particularly that 97 inch size. This is the a two. This is L G's entry level O led TV. Now it has all the video quality benefits of OED, namely that perfect black levels, 4k resolution, everything you'd expect, [00:05:00] but it's gonna cost a lot less. So the 55 inch size this year of its predecessor, the a one is about 1100 bucks.
Speaker 1: We expect the, a two to be around the same price range. Now what you don't get on the a two is that peak gaming capability. So it doesn't have the 4k hundred 20 Hertz input or VRR. It'll still be a very good gaming TV, but not quite on the same level as the C two. It also lacks 120 Hertz refresh rates. So this is a 60 Hertz television motion handling. Won't be quite as good. We also don't expect it to be quite as bright as the C2 [00:05:30] or especially the G2, but again, very, very good picture quality, especially for the money that's LGS entry level a two.
